Benefits to Xeriscaping
Save Water
Southern Utah's desert climate makes water conservation more important than ever. Xeriscaping uses drought-tolerant plants and efficient irrigation systems to dramatically reduce outdoor water usage while maintaining a beautiful landscape.
Earn money
Most districts in Washington County offer cash rebates for replacing grass with water efficient landscaping. Contact us and we’ll help you see if your yard would qualify!
Low Maintenance
Spend more time enjoying your yard and less time working in it. Xeriscapes don’t require mowing, edging, and watering unlike natural grass lawns, making them a practical choice for busy people like you!
Lower bills
Using less water means spending less on your monthly water bill. Many homeowners see significant savings over time after replacing natural grass lawns with xeriscape.

Homeowners in Washington County can typically reduce their outdoor water usage by 50-75% by switching from natural grass to xeriscaping. Water savings can depend on the property and how much grass there is originally.
